[0025] figure 1 The implementation process of an audio file sharing method provided by an embodiment of the present invention is shown, and the details are as follows:
[0026] In step S101, audio information is received, and the audio information includes an audio file identifier and an audio file.
[0027] In this embodiment, the audio file identifier includes but not limited to the audio file name.
[0028] In this embodiment, the speaker receives the audio information, extracts the audio file identifier and the audio file, establishes the corresponding relationship between the audio file identifier and the audio file, and records and stores it so that the audio file can be called and played later by the audio file identifier.

Embodiment 2
[0042] figure 2 The specific implementation process of step S101 is shown, and the details are as follows:
[0043] In step S201, it is judged in real time whether the audio file identifier in the received audio information is duplicated with the audio file identifier in the stored audio information.
[0044] In this embodiment, when the speaker receives the audio information, the speaker inquires whether there is an audio file identifier in the received audio information among the audio file identifiers in the stored audio information, so as to quickly determine whether the audio file identifier is repeated.
[0045] In step S202, when repeated, it is judged whether the data volume of the audio file corresponding to the audio file identifier in the received audio information is greater than the data volume of the audio file corresponding to the audio file identifier in the stored audio information.
